Wolves were always going to struggle in the opening weeks of the 2024/25 season. Gary O’Neil was dealt a tricky hand, with Arsenal up first in the Premier League at the Emirates Stadium. Wolves lost 2-0, but there were positive signs. The following weekend, Wolves hosted Chelsea and after doing fairly well in the first-half – they really capitulated in the second, going on to lose 6-2. Wolves bounced back in the Carabao Cup by beating Burnley 2-0, before getting their first Premier League point of 2024/25 with a 1-1 draw against Nottingham Forest.
